Freelance Projects
Most projects involve the design of websites and were performed based on the same process.
For instance:
Design of the website www.vivre-ecolo.com
Defining customer needs, preparing a first draft of specifications
Assessing budget and timing for delivery
Finalizing the specifications:
- design of a Showcase site
- development of an interface for content management
- display of the dates of coming sales with product presentation
- product library
- design of dynamic forms for quote request, contact, etc…
Signature of the quote/contract
Graphic proposals
Amendments/Validation of a model
Development of the website pages
Integration of dynamic elements
Development of a secure administration interface and creation of the Database
Corrections / Tests / Validation
Optimization for referencing and statistics
Managing the domain name/ hosting/emails
Putting the site on line
Posting the first products
Monitoring for 6 months.
Handling several projects simultaneously, I work from home. I meet the customer several times, in particular to prepare the first draft of specifications then when we sign the contract and final specifications, next during the test stage and lastly to train the customer in using the developed CMS.
Most projects are carried out offshore via emails or the support forum available to my customers.

2000 - 2002Canal Satellite at Euro RSCG: Project leader for the Canal Satellite website.
My role was to deal with requests from the client, for example on the design of a mini-site in preparation for the launch of a new package of satellite channels. I drafted specifications related to the request, then I organized a meeting with the agency’s Artistic Director and the Resource Development Director. We drew up a schedule and an estimate of the tasks and cost of the necessary procedures. I gave the feedback from our meeting to the client (CanalSatellite) and we re-discussed the specifications when necessary (reduction in cost or shorter lead time). Next, once the specifications had been agreed (including price and time-frame), I brought together the group of graphic designers and the developers assigned to the project and we began the design. Besides this, I also managed the content of the site with the CanalSatellite team and the CMS implemented by our developers. Email campaigns were scheduled on a regular basis. I oversaw: receipt of content from the client, graphic design proposal and development by our teams, agreement from the client. I then managed the sending out via Email Vision or Emailing Solutions, and presentation of the results statistics for the client.
